David Savage is the Vice President and Chief Privacy Officer, Procurement, Risk, and Regulatory at OEC, a position they have held since 2025. They previously served as Director of Regulatory Strategy and Privacy Officer at OEC from 2022 to 2025 and have extensive experience in finance and administration. Their career includes roles such as Corporate Controller at Oshawa Power from 2010 to 2021 and Manager of Financial Planning & Analysis at Chubb Security Systems from 2004 to 2008. David began their professional journey as Manager of Finance & Administration at Reuters Ltd from 1998 to 2003. Currently, they are pursuing a BSc in Management at Trinity College Dublin.
This person is not in the org chart
This person is not in any teams
This person is not in any offices